手记

如何正确主动登出课程:新手必读教程

概述

主动登出课程是学习过程中一个重要的操作步骤,它可以帮助你更好地管理学习进度和资源。文章详细解释了主动登出课程的原因、时间限制以及如何进行备份和登录平台等准备工作。此外,还介绍了具体的登出流程和完成登出后的注意事项。通过这些步骤,你可以顺利地完成主动登出课程的操作并继续专注于新的学习目标。

了解主动登出课程的必要性

主动登出课程是学习过程中一个重要的操作步骤,它可以帮助你更好地管理学习进度和资源。以下是主动登出课程的两个主要原因:

登出课程的原因

  1. 课程进度完成:当你完成了课程的所有学习任务,并且不需要再次访问该课程时,主动登出可以释放学习平台上的资源,避免不必要的占用。
  2. 更换学习方向:如果你打算转向其他学习方向,可能不再需要当前的课程。主动登出可以帮助你将注意力和资源集中在新的学习目标上。
  3. 管理学习计划:通过主动登出课程,你可以更好地管理个人的学习计划,确保自己始终专注于最相关的课程内容。

登出课程的时间限制

通常情况下,学习平台会允许你在完成课程后的一段时间内继续访问课程内容,例如30天或60天。在这一段时间内,你可以回顾课程内容、完成未完成的作业,或者准备参加考试。但是,在这段时间过后,你需要主动登出课程,以避免占用不必要的资源和权限。

准备工作

在进行主动登出操作之前,确保你已经完成了必要的准备工作。这将帮助你避免在登出过程中遇到不必要的麻烦,并确保你的学习进度不丢失。

确认课程进度

在主动登出之前,首先需要确认自己已完成课程的所有学习任务。这包括观看所有视频、完成所有作业和考试。以下是一个简单的Python代码示例,用于检查用户是否完成了所有课程任务:

def check_progress(video_watched, assignments_completed, exams_passed):
    if video_watched == 100 and assignments_completed == 10 and exams_passed:
        return True
    else:
        return False

# 示例:检查课程进度
print(check_progress(video_watched=100, assignments_completed=10, exams_passed=True))  # 输出:True

备份重要资料

在登出课程前,确保你已经备份了所有的重要资料。这可能包括笔记、作业、项目文件、考试答案等。下面是一个简单的Python代码示例,用于备份文件:

import shutil

def backup_files(source_folder, destination_folder):
    try:
        shutil.copytree(source_folder, destination_folder)
        print(f"Backup successful. Files copied from {source_folder} to {destination_folder}")
    except Exception as e:
        print(f"Backup failed: {e}")

# 示例:备份笔记文件夹
backup_files('C:/Users/user/Documents/Notes', 'C:/Users/user/Documents/Backup_Notes')

登录学习平台

在启动登出流程之前,你需要先登录到学习平台。确保你的账号信息是最新的,包括正确的用户名和密码。此外,学习平台可能还需要你验证身份信息,例如通过手机验证码或电子邮件验证码。以下是一个简单的Python代码示例,用于登录学习平台:

def login(platform, username, password):
    print(f"Logging in as user {username} with password {password}")

def verify_identity(platform, verification_code):
    print(f"Verifying identity with code {verification_code}")

# 示例:登录学习平台并验证身份
login(platform="LearningPlatform", username="user123", password="password123")
verify_identity(platform="LearningPlatform", verification_code="123456")

选择并进入目标课程

接下来,你需要找到并进入你想要登出的课程。这通常涉及查找课程列表并选中目标课程。以下是一个简单的Python代码示例,用于查找和选择课程:

def search_course(course_list, course_name):
    for course in course_list:
        if course['name'] == course_name:
            return course
    return None

def select_course(course_list, course_name):
    course = search_course(course_list, course_name)
    if course:
        print(f"Selected course: {course['name']}")
        return course
    else:
        print(f"Course {course_name} not found")
        return None

# 示例:查找和选择课程
courses = [
    {'name': 'Python基础', 'id': '123'},
    {'name': '数据结构与算法', 'id': '456'},
    {'name': 'Web前端开发', 'id': '789'}
]
selected_course = select_course(courses, 'Python基础')
if selected_course:
    print(f"Selected course ID: {selected_course['id']}")

执行主动登出操作

现在你已进入目标课程,可以开始执行主动登出操作了。这通常涉及进入课程设置页面,选择登出选项,然后确认登出操作。以下是一个简单的Python代码示例,用于执行登出操作:

def logout_course(platform, course_id):
    print(f"Logging out from course with ID {course_id}")

# 示例:执行登出操作
logout_course(platform="LearningPlatform", course_id="123")

完成登出后的注意事项

完成主动登出操作后,有一些重要的注意事项需要考虑。这包括了解登出后的影响以及如何在需要时联系客服。

退课后的影响

  1. 课程访问权限:一旦你主动登出课程,通常将不能再访问课程内容。这意味着你不能再观看视频、提交作业或参加考试。
  2. 课程进度记录:你的学习进度记录可能会被删除或归档,这意味着你将无法查看过去的学习记录或成绩。
  3. 证书和证明:如果你已经完成了课程并获得了证书或证明,这些文件通常不受登出操作的影响。但是,如果你还未完成课程,则有可能无法获得证书。
  4. 其他资源:某些课程可能提供额外资源,如论坛、私人讨论组等。登出后,你可能无法再访问这些资源。

联系客服帮助

如果在登出过程中遇到任何问题,或者需要进一步的帮助,可以联系学习平台的客服团队。以下是一个简单的Python代码示例,用于联系客服:


def send_email(email, subject, body):
    print(f"Sending email to {email} with subject: {subject} and body: {body}")

# 示例:联系客服团队
send_email(email="support@example.com", subject="问题:登出课程遇到问题", body="我在尝试退出课程时遇到问题。您能帮助我吗?")
``

总结

主动登出课程是一个重要的步骤,可以帮助你更好地管理学习进度和资源。在完成这一操作时,确保你已经完成了所有必要的准备工作,包括确认课程进度和备份重要资料。登录学习平台后,找到并进入目标课程,然后执行登出操作。完成操作后,了解登出后的影响,并在需要时联系客服团队以获得帮助。通过这些步骤,你可以顺利地完成主动登出操作,并继续专注于你的学习目标。
0人推荐
随时随地看视频
慕课网APP